St. Petersburg Motorcyclist Dies in New Year’s Eve Traffic Crash
A Seminole man has been charged with DUI manslaughter.
PINELLAS COUNTY – A St. Petersburg man died Thursday (Dec. 31) in a traffic crash that Florida Highway Patrol troopers say was alcohol related.
Dead at the scene was Matthew Deremer, 31, of St. Petersburg. Charged with DUI manslaughter, a felony, and failure to yield right of way was Steven Lee Clarke, 59, of Seminole.
The crash happened about 7:55 p.m., troopers say. Clarke was driving his 2012 Lincoln MKX eastbound on CR 296 (102nd Avenue N) at the intersection of 98/97th Street N. Mr. Deremer was driving his 2007 Suzuki motorcycle on CR 296. He was passing the intersection at 98/97th Street. Clarke turned left into the path of the motorcycle and the two vehicles collided. Mr. Deremer, who was wearing a helmet, died at the scene. Clarke was arrested and taken to the Pinellas County Jail.
